"""Serialize and deserialize Massive WebSocket messages to/from JSON.
Handles conversion between Massive SDK model objects (EquityTrade, EquityAgg,
EquityQuote, LimitUpLimitDown) and JSON strings for Redis storage and network
transmission. Called at high frequency (1,000+ messages/sec at peak).
"""
import json
from argparse import ArgumentTypeError
from typing import Union
from massive.websocket.models import (
WebSocketMessage,
EquityAgg,
EquityQuote,
EquityTrade,
LimitUpLimitDown,
EventType
)
[docs]
class WebSocketMessageSerde:
"""Convert between Massive WebSocket message objects and JSON representations."""
[docs]
@staticmethod
def serialize(message: WebSocketMessage) -> str:
"""Convert any Massive WebSocket message to JSON string for storage/transmission."""
if isinstance(message, EquityTrade):
return WebSocketMessageSerde.serialize_equity_trade(message)
elif isinstance(message, EquityAgg):
return WebSocketMessageSerde.serialize_equity_agg(message)
elif isinstance(message, EquityQuote):
return WebSocketMessageSerde.serialize_equity_quote(message)
elif isinstance(message, LimitUpLimitDown):
return WebSocketMessageSerde.serialize_limit_up_limit_down(message)
else:
return json.dumps(message)
[docs]
@staticmethod
def to_dict(message: WebSocketMessage) -> dict:
"""Convert any Massive WebSocket message to dictionary for manipulation."""
if isinstance(message, EquityTrade):
return WebSocketMessageSerde.decode_equity_trade(message)
elif isinstance(message, EquityAgg):
return WebSocketMessageSerde.decode_equity_agg(message)
elif isinstance(message, EquityQuote):
return WebSocketMessageSerde.decode_equity_quote(message)
elif isinstance(message, LimitUpLimitDown):
return WebSocketMessageSerde.decode_limit_up_limit_down(message)
else:
return json.loads(json.dumps(message))
[docs]
@staticmethod
def deserialize(serialized_message: str) -> Union[LimitUpLimitDown, EquityAgg, EquityTrade, EquityQuote]:
"""Reconstruct Massive WebSocket message object from JSON string.
Raises:
ArgumentTypeError: When event_type is not recognized.
"""
message: dict = json.loads(serialized_message)
event_type = message.get("event_type")
if event_type == EventType.LimitUpLimitDown.value:
return LimitUpLimitDown(**message)
elif event_type == EventType.EquityAgg.value:
return EquityAgg(**message)
elif event_type == EventType.EquityTrade.value:
return EquityTrade(**message)
elif event_type == EventType.EquityQuote.value:
return EquityQuote(**message)
else:
raise ArgumentTypeError(f"Unsupported message type: {event_type}")
